ECOWAS/UN Troops Allowances: Defence Headquarters in Abuja says Nigerian soldiers in Sudan, The Gambia and Guinea-Bissau get operational allowances only after mission funds are received from the UN (Sudan) and ECOWAS (Gambia/Guinea-Bissau), responding to reports of delayed payments. Gambia Power Crisis: AFP reports prolonged blackouts since June are crushing businesses, forcing fish sellers to lose stock, disrupting hospitals with unreliable generators, and triggering anger and protests ahead of December’s presidential election. AFCON Venue Rules: The Gambia government has restricted the use of the rehabilitated Independence Stadium in Bakau, limiting it mainly to football and approved sporting events, ahead of the 25 September 2027 AFCON qualifier vs Somalia. Gambia AFCON Squad: Scorpions coach Jonathan McKinstry names a squad for matches vs Somalia (25 Sept, Bakau) and Ghana (29 Sept, Accra), with winger Yankuba Minteh ruled out by injury and Musa Barrow absent. Football Transfers: Gambian winger Abubacarr Ceesay (“Yanos”) joins Finnish champions KuPS on a one-year deal.
